restore chat router
Browse files- App/Chat/ChatRoutes.py +12 -12
- App/app.py +1 -1
App/Chat/ChatRoutes.py
CHANGED
@@ -1,4 +1,4 @@
|
|
1 |
-
from fastapi import APIRouter, Request,Depends
|
2 |
from App.Users.Model import User
|
3 |
from App.Users.UserRoutes import get_token_owner
|
4 |
from App.Users.Schemas import UserSchema
|
@@ -25,21 +25,21 @@ async def fetch_and_forward_request(request_body):
|
|
25 |
return response_text, response.status
|
26 |
|
27 |
|
28 |
-
|
29 |
-
|
30 |
-
|
31 |
-
# return response_body
|
32 |
|
33 |
|
34 |
@chat_router.get("/summarize/{task_id}")
|
35 |
-
async def generate_message(
|
|
|
36 |
# user: UserSchema = Depends(get_token_owner)
|
37 |
-
|
38 |
entry: Transcriptions = await Transcriptions.objects.filter(task_id=task_id).first()
|
39 |
result = BaseTranscription(**entry.__dict__)
|
40 |
-
|
|
|
41 |
for item in result.content:
|
42 |
-
text+=item[
|
43 |
-
summary=await Summarizer(text)
|
44 |
-
return
|
45 |
-
|
|
|
1 |
+
from fastapi import APIRouter, Request, Depends
|
2 |
from App.Users.Model import User
|
3 |
from App.Users.UserRoutes import get_token_owner
|
4 |
from App.Users.Schemas import UserSchema
|
|
|
25 |
return response_text, response.status
|
26 |
|
27 |
|
28 |
+
@chat_router.post("/Chat")
|
29 |
+
async def generate_response(request_body: str):
|
30 |
+
pass
|
|
|
31 |
|
32 |
|
33 |
@chat_router.get("/summarize/{task_id}")
|
34 |
+
async def generate_message(
|
35 |
+
task_id: str,
|
36 |
# user: UserSchema = Depends(get_token_owner)
|
37 |
+
):
|
38 |
entry: Transcriptions = await Transcriptions.objects.filter(task_id=task_id).first()
|
39 |
result = BaseTranscription(**entry.__dict__)
|
40 |
+
print(result)
|
41 |
+
text = ""
|
42 |
for item in result.content:
|
43 |
+
text += item["text"]
|
44 |
+
summary = await Summarizer(text)
|
45 |
+
return [summary]
|
|
App/app.py
CHANGED
@@ -80,4 +80,4 @@ app.include_router(streaming_router)
|
|
80 |
app.include_router(monitor_router)
|
81 |
app.include_router(user_transcriptions_router)
|
82 |
app.include_router(embeddigs_router)
|
83 |
-
|
|
|
80 |
app.include_router(monitor_router)
|
81 |
app.include_router(user_transcriptions_router)
|
82 |
app.include_router(embeddigs_router)
|
83 |
+
app.include_router(chat_router)
|